Key points

  • Healthcare is the fastest-growing sector of the U.S. financial system. It employs over 22 million workers.
  • Women represent nearly 80% of the healthcare work force.
  • Healthcare workers face a wide range of hazards on the job.

Facts

The many hazards that healthcare workers can experience include:

  • Sharps exposures
  • Infectious disease exposures
  • Chemical and drug exposures
  • Musculoskeletal hazards
  • Violence
  • Stress

Although it's possible to prevent or reduce these hazards, healthcare workers continue to experience injuries and illnesses at work. Cases of nonfatal work injury and illness with healthcare workers are among the highest of any industry sector.

Safety Culture in Healthcare Settings is a training course that provides science and evidence-based information for healthcare workers with a focus on six competencies. The course is designed to increase knowledge about work-related hazards and address organizational and personal strategies to promote a safe and healthy work environment.
